Business as usual for Atlas Copco and Erkat

Atlas Copco’s presence at Conexpo is the company’s first major show since it acquired German drum cutter manufacturer Erkat – but according to its construction tools division nothing has changed.

Torsten Ahr, vice president marketing, hydraulic attachments, said: “We are leaving Erkat as they are and they have a separate stand at this exhibition. We are one group but different brands.

“Erkat totally stands for customised machines. We have bought a market leader and we are not going to destroy the market.”

Outside the Erkat brand, Atlas Copco is busy showing products in its own right. These range from the launch of its first fuel injected petrol breaker to the large scale HB10000 breaker which has now been on the market for 10 years.

Other product launches by the company at the show include generators, pumps, portable compressors and light towers from its portable energy division.
